Koenig & Bauer US | Professional Services | 150 | $20M | United States | SAP | SAP Business ByDesign | ERP Financial | 2021 | In 2021, Koenig & Bauer US engaged VistaVu to optimize its cloud-based SAP Business ByDesign ERP Financial implementation that the organization had adopted to consolidate disparate systems and align with its corporate parent. The company originally went live on SAP Business ByDesign in 2016, and by 2021 the focus shifted to configuration refinement, process standardization, and targeted customizations to better leverage the application across North America and subsidiaries. VistaVu assisted Koenig & Bauer US with business process optimization and system customization within SAP Business ByDesign, including stabilization of taxation and banking processes and the development of standardized templates for core workflows. The work emphasized consistent master data practices, unified numbering schemes for customers and suppliers, and configuration of cross‑business unit processes so that parts, service, and payroll capabilities can be phased in and governed centrally over time. Integration work centered on creating a single operational view that interoperates with the Koenig & Bauer group structure in Germany, addressing historic data migration complexity caused by multiple legacy numbering methods and disparate local systems. The deployment retained a cloud-centric architecture through SAP Business ByDesign, and the implementation scope included manufacturing support, service operations, finance, and subsidiary consolidation, with acquisition templates to speed onboarding of newly acquired entities. Governance and rollout were supported by VistaVu through ongoing optimization and support services, enabling standardized process ownership and repeatable onboarding patterns across divisions. As a result of the optimization, SAP Business ByDesign is reported to be allowing Koenig & Bauer US to serve customers more quickly and more smoothly through a single integrated system, while the company plans incremental expansion of functionality under the same ERP Financial platform. | |

New World Medical | Life Sciences | 260 | $30M | United States | SAP | SAP Business ByDesign | ERP Financial | 2021 | In 2021 New World Medical implemented SAP Business ByDesign as its ERP Financial application. The deployment focused on core financial management and payroll accounting functions to support the companys multi-state US operations and monthly payroll processes. SAP Business ByDesign was configured to handle payroll accounting workflows, journal entry templates, account reconciliations, and end of month accrual processes. Journal entries and payroll accounting records were loaded into SAP Business ByDesign via Excel uploads, and reconciliation workflows were structured to align with Blackline driven controls. Operational integrations included payroll operations remaining in Paylocity and Zenefits while financial posting and accounting lived in SAP Business ByDesign, with data exchange managed through structured file uploads. The implementation explicitly supported multi-state payroll tax and compliance, 401K administration, FSA and HSA accounting touch points, PTO balance management, and processing of monthly commission payouts, affecting finance, payroll, and HR functions. VistaVu served as the SI VAR on the project and the rollout included governance changes for month end close and payroll accounting, establishment of Excel upload controls for journal integrity, and role based access for payroll and finance users. The program incorporated an explicit payroll system change effort, embedding SAP Business ByDesign into established reconciliation and accounting workflows alongside Blackline. | |

Vandstrom | Life Sciences | 35 | $3M | United States | SAP | SAP Business ByDesign | ERP Financial | 2020 | In 2020, Vandstrom implemented SAP Business ByDesign as an ERP Financial solution while still pre revenue to consolidate dispersed information and support commercialization planning. The implementation was initiated during the research and development phase to provide early financial visibility and operational control, with VistaVu acting as the implementation partner. SAP Business ByDesign was configured to centralize core financial management and reporting, and to provide real time documentation of materials and transactional data used by research, finance and operations. Configuration emphasized simplified reporting workflows, ledger visibility, and inventory accounting touchpoints to support material traceability and later warehouse operations. Operational coverage included research and development, finance, and supply chain functions as Vandstrom transitioned to commercialization and expanded warehousing. The ERP was scaled to grow with the company, providing a single source of truth for financials and materials across commercial and operational activities. Governance and rollout were driven by company leadership after Imran Jaferey joined in August 2020, prioritizing adoption before revenue generation to reduce data loss during future transitions. VistaVu provided partner support, guidance and implementation resources, tailoring business processes and configuration to Vandstrom's commercialization timeline. Reported outcomes include improved data accuracy and a simplified reporting cadence, with Vandstrom noting they have not missed a reporting cycle since January 2021. Centralized, real time materials documentation supported the company through commercialization and a subsequent warehouse expansion, and SAP Business ByDesign remains the companys ERP Financial backbone with ongoing VistaVu support. | |
